IIS 7 unauthorized 401 error when connecting to remote IIS server I have a group of developers which have been added as users in the http://www.yqcomputer.com/132_27424_1.htm management console on IIS 7 on win 2008.. they can connect fine if you do the connect to site option.. but if you try the connect to server, it fails with a 401 unauthorized error.. Is the only way around this, to grant those users as members of the local administrators group? I read somewhere about traverse checking and the c:\windows\system32\inetsrv\config folder.. but this didnt work for me, neither did adding the dev group as full control to this folder.. Any thoughts? I'd rather not have to put the dev group in the administrators group of this box.. Thanks 3. Home Sophos UTM 9 Sophos XG Firewall Web Appliance General Malware [Beta] Malware Course Sophos Intercept X Sophos Wireless Knowledge Base Blog Knowledge https://community.sophos.com/kb/zh-cn/111898 Base Advisories +Data Control and DLP Email Appliance +Endpoint Security and Control +Free antivirus & tools for desktops +General +Mobile device protection +PureMessage +Reflexion +SafeGuard encryption +Server protection & integration Sophos Clean +Sophos Cloud Sophos Home +Sophos UTM 9 +Sophos XG Firewall Web Appliance Tweets by @SophosSupport "Management server connection failed. Could not connect the system to the Management Server." and "Could not start the Sophos Management Service...". Error 0x80004005: Unspecified error Article ID: 111898 Updated: 3 Oct 2016 18 people found this helpful Available in: English | Español | Italiano | 日本語 | Français | Deutsch Issue When you attempt to launch the Console the following error is the system cannot displayed: Management server connection failed
Could not connect to the Management Server.
This may be due to one of the following:
• Local network problems
• Management service has stopped on the server
• Your database service has stopped.
Either attempt to reconnect or close the application. Attempting to reconnect may take a few minutes. Clicking 'Reconnect' fails. In addition to the above message, when you attempt to start the 'Sophos Management Service' service from Windows services (Start | Run, then type: services.msc | Press return), the following error is displayed: Could not start the Sophos Management Service on Local Computer. Error 0x80004005: Unspecified error This article provides more information about possible errors you may find in the Windows Event log that are attributed to the above symptoms and what to do when you find them.
